  In this paper, a pro­to­type ex­per­i­ment prepa­ra­tion of a 54.167 MHz laser wire sys­tem is pre­sented, which will be used to mea­sure the beam size of a CW DC gun built as an elec­tron source of FEL-THz fa­cil­ity in China Acad­e­mmy of En­gi­neer­ing Physics (CAEP). The rms beam size is less than 1 mm and the av­er­age cur­rent of the elec­tron beam is more than 1 mA. This new-type LW sys­tem ul­tilizes the ex­cess power other the pho­to­cath­ode drive laser and be­comes much cheaper and sim­pler. Plus, it can dis­tin­guish beams with dif­fer­ent en­er­gies which are very close in ERLs. The sys­tem lay­out and the sim­u­la­tion re­sults are also pre­sented.
